We had cruised on Azura in Jan 21 and it was so good we booked again. Manchester airport was a nightmare and it took 3 hours 40 min from bus drop off till we cleared security. mostly because of covid testing and not enough TUI check in staff. We had booked the Aspire lounge but had to walk briskly from security to the departure gate in time for boarding. £50 down the drain.

The check in etc at the ship went well and were soon in our cabin B503 which was just as we expected it to be.

Entertainment was a let down compared to last time, we saw 1 production show followed by a couple of really good singers a very dodgy comedian (John Clegg) and a Phill Collins Tribute act??? I know, wouldn't be my choice either.
